Louise S. Deeks is a scholar working on Geriatrics and Gerontology, General Health Professions and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Louise S. Deeks has authored 24 papers receiving a total of 276 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Geriatrics and Gerontology, 11 papers in General Health Professions and 6 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. Recurrent topics in Louise S. Deeks’s work include Pharmaceutical Practices and Patient Outcomes (13 papers), Primary Care and Health Outcomes (5 papers) and Interprofessional Education and Collaboration (4 papers). Louise S. Deeks is often cited by papers focused on Pharmaceutical Practices and Patient Outcomes (13 papers), Primary Care and Health Outcomes (5 papers) and Interprofessional Education and Collaboration (4 papers). Louise S. Deeks collaborates with scholars based in Australia, Sri Lanka and Canada. Louise S. Deeks's co-authors include Mark Naunton, Sam Kosari, Gregory M. Peterson, Gabrielle Cooper, Francis J. Bowden, Marian J. Currie, Heather Young, Diane Gibson, Brian Draper and Susan Kurrle and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health and Annals of Pharmacotherapy.
